With influences ranging from Fontaines DC, Radiohead and Bjork, the second single “Daddy” was written and produced by WØLFFE and Dan McDougall (Liam Gallagher, Baby Queen). The single “Daddy” dropped August 30th on CUB Records via AWAL.
The short film for “Daddy” – the second single from WØLFFE‘s debut alt-rock Honeymoon Season EP – featuring actors Bert Seymour and Mike Kelson, directed and produced by Anthony Mitson, premieres today (January 17, 2025).
“After approximately 1 minute of meeting director, Anthony Mitson, it was clear that we both shared a mutual obsession of all things a bit weird and David Lynch. We shot this film on a shoestring in my house in South London in early November and I’m forever grateful to Anthony for bringing ‘Daddy‘ to the screen, where I hope you can further enjoy the repetitive madness and beautiful sadness of this story”.

Honeymoon Season, the four track EP WØLFFE dropped November 15, 2024, is a dark, glittering, surrealist body of work centered around the seasons of a mesmerizingly difficult breakup.
WØLFFE released the EP’s title track “Honeymoon Season” in June of 2024. The track was featured on Apple Music’s New in Alternative (#42) in 152 countries and New in Rock (#13) in 154 countries.

About WØLFFE:
WØLFFE‘s formed her first band Lexy and the Kill when she was a teenager. The band opened for Blondie on the UK Tour in 2013. Viewed as WØLFFE‘s cub stage, she has since evolved from Lexy and the Kill to present day WØLFFE; the song writer, producer. WØLFFE has been producing and performing music for film and television for many years and to her credit are the movie theme tracks for Neo Noir film Terminal (Margot Robbie, Simon Pegg) and thriller film Escape Plan 3 (Sylvester Stallone), as well as contributions to Sky TV’s series “Riviera”.
WØLFFE’s 2017 single “Shoot You Down” has amassed 1.3 million streams on Spotify since its release.
